Fresh perspectives on tech, freelancing, design & growth.
0To choose the best software development company for your industry in 2025, you must prioritize domain expertise and a proven track record that aligns with your specific business needs. Start by clearly defining your project requirements, including the required tech stack and future scalability. Thoroughly vet candidates, looking beyond pricing to evaluate their portfolio, client testimonials (especially for similar industry projects), and their adherence to modern security and development practices. For example, if seeking a software development company in Punjab, verify their local market understanding and technical proficiency in trending areas like AI or cloud solutions. A great partner should act as a strategic consultant, ensuring clear communication, process transparency, and long-term support for your evolving digital product.In 2025, and also in future businesses run on software, which is obvious, right?But it's very difficult to find the best web development company As there are lots of companies that make fake promises, gives you half a project, and at the end, Zero Client Satisfaction and you wasted your money.That’s why choosing a team that actually listens, understands, and delivers is everything.If you want a partner who treats your project like their own, not just another “client ticket”—RC Tech Solutions is here for you.Real people. Real communication. Real results.Let’s build something that works—and feels right.Why Your Software Partner Defines Your SuccessI have a small, quick question for you:Would you trust your dream project to someone who doesn’t able to give suggestions if you are doing something wrong and create it as it is without any recommendations?Here comes real project crashes and most innocent clients f*cked up in this loop.How we work is very simple but planned.Firstly, we go through the real need of our client and listen to what he/she actually gonna do with is and their future goals with it, and give them proper time and discuss about flaws and recommendations which can help them in the future.Proper research, planning and execution may require us to ask for more time than others, but the thing is we Ace every project.Real-life fact:According to a 2024 Deloitte survey, 63% of digital transformation projects fail because of miscommunication and unclear objectives—not lack of technology.At RC Tech Solutions, you know very well how we work, no need to tell again and again.Step 1: Keep updated with Your Industrial NeedsEvery industry has its own digital thumbprints. What works for a fintech startup won’t work for a healthcare chain.Ask yourself:What problem am I solving?Who are my end users?What technology ecosystem does my industry already rely on?Every industry has its own struggle.In healthcare, the main worry is handling patient data safely and staying compliant, so tools like cloud systems and connected devices make the job easier.Fintech breathes on trust—people want fast transactions without losing security.In retail, the challenge is keeping customers interested.And in manufacturing, efficiency is everything.Did you know that over 70% of retail apps see higher engagement when they personalize recommendations through AI algorithms?We are not working on the same template for everyone.Step 2: Check the Technology they are using on their projectsThe right tech stack isn’t just about fancy frameworks.Ask your choosen agency about:* Do they work with modern, scalable frameworks like React, Next? or Not?* Are they skilled in cloud solutions?* Can they incorporate automation if your project demands it?At RC Tech Solutions, we combine deep technical know-how with practical application. Our team constantly experiments with new tools—but never at the cost of reliability.“We don’t chase trends. We chase impact.”👥 Step 3: Evaluate the People Behind the CodeSoftware is built by humans. The empathy, creativity, and curiosity of a team make or break the project.A genuine development company will proudly introduce you to their experts—not hide them behind sales calls.Here’s what a healthy team structure looks like:RoleContributionProject ManagerKeeps everyone aligned & accountableUI/UX DesignerTurns complex workflows into simplicityDevelopersCode with precision & foresightQA EngineerProtects quality like a gatekeeperDevOps ExpertEnsures stability post-launchAt RC Tech Solutions, our people are our pride. We blend experience with enthusiasm—where seniors mentor juniors, and innovation thrives naturally.🗣️ Step 4: Communication Is Not OptionalLet’s be real—miscommunication kills projects faster than bugs do.Imagine waiting weeks for updates or discovering that your vision got “lost in translation.”A trustworthy IT partner keeps you in the loop at every step.Here’s how RC Tech Solutions ensures crystal-clear communication:Weekly progress demosShared dashboards for real-time updatesDedicated project managers for every clientHonest feedback culture—because transparency builds trustWe speak the language of clarity, not confusion.🧠 Step 5: Domain Experience Matters (More Than You Think)Would you hire an architect who has never designed a house like yours? The same logic applies to software.Experience in your domain saves months of trial and error.RC Tech Solutions brings proven expertise across:Healthcare platforms with secure patient dataFintech apps with regulatory complianceRetail automation and ERP systemsCustom CRM tools for SMEs and enterprisesOur portfolio isn’t just a list—it’s a timeline of business success stories.💰 Step 6: Pricing Models—Look Beyond the NumbersWhen choosing a software partner, the cheapest option often becomes the most expensive mistake.Focus on value, not just cost.At RC Tech Solutions, we keep billing transparent, milestone-based, and predictable—so you always know where your investment is going.🔒 Step 7: Security and Compliance Aren’t OptionalIn today’s data-driven world, privacy is currency.We integrate compliance at every level—from GDPR and HIPAA to ISO 27001—ensuring your business stays secure and trustworthy.💡 Real-world effect: After implementing stricter data compliance measures for a healthcare client, RC Tech Solutions helped reduce security incidents by 43% in just one year.🧾 Step 8: Support After Launch—The True TestA good software partner celebrates launch day.A great one stays with you after it.RC Tech Solutions offers:24/7 technical supportContinuous monitoring and updatesOptimization for speed, UX, and securityBecause software evolves—and so should your partnership.🏢 Step 9: Check Their Reputation and ValuesIn a world full of promises, trust is built through consistent delivery.Look for:Verified client testimonialsTransparent communication policiesActive contribution to the tech communityRC Tech Solutions has grown through word-of-mouth and long-term relationships—not just marketing campaigns. Our clients become our advocates because we treat their goals as our own.⚙️ Step 10: Ask for a Pilot or PrototypeBefore committing, test the waters.A short prototype phase helps you understand the partner’s approach, culture, and delivery quality.At RC Tech, we encourage clients to start small and scale fast—it’s the safest, smartest way to build trust and success.🌈 Fun Fact Corner💬 Did you know?The average person interacts with 30+ software systems every single day—many of which are custom-built by development firms you’ve never heard of. The best ones? They work so seamlessly, you don’t even realize they’re there.That’s the beauty of great software—it feels effortless.❤️ Why Businesses Choose RC Tech SolutionsBeyond the code, we bring heart.We’ve helped startups rise, enterprises scale, and ideas come alive.Our philosophy is simple:“Technology should empower people—not complicate their lives.”Why Clients Trust RC Tech Solutions:✅ Human-centered design & approach✅ Tech stack built for the future✅ Transparent and agile collaboration✅ Proven cross-industry expertise✅ Long-term partnership mindsetWhether you need a digital transformation or a brand-new app, RC Tech Solutions offers more than software—we offer solutions that feel personal and perform powerfully.🌟 Final ThoughtsIn 2025, choosing the best software development company isn’t about picking the biggest or the cheapest—it’s about finding the most aligned.A company that listens, understands, and delivers.One that treats your business as their own.If that’s what you’re seeking, RC Tech Solutions is here—not just as a service provider, but as your growth partner in every sense.Let’s co-create something extraordinary—because your idea deserves the best team behind it.

In today’s digital-first world, cloud solutions for businesses are more than just a convenience—they’re a growth accelerator. It would be prudent first to comprehend what cloud business solutions are, the benefits they provide to organizations, and the trends that every company must be aware of before proceeding.The challenge of being efficient, reducing costs, and driving growth in a fast-moving digital world is one of the common problems facing any business, regardless of its size. Cloud solutions are the solution for many. Cloud technologies are transforming the way organizations are working, collaborating, and developing, both in a startup and in a large company.However, what are cloud solutions, how can they help businesses, and what are the business trends to be considered in the future? Let's explore.What Are Cloud Solutions?Cloud solutions can be defined in the most basic terms as those services that are provided by the internet rather than by local computers and their servers. It covers all the way from storing data (such as Google Drive) to running apps (such as Zoom or Salesforce) or hosting websites (such as AWS or Microsoft Azure).Here is how to think about it: Rather than purchasing your own personal generator to power your office, you just plug into the electricity system and pay per usage. Cloud is not different--companies plug in to storage, computing, and applications as and when required.How Cloud Solutions Boost Productivity & GrowthHere are some key ways cloud solutions directly improve business outcomes:1. Work from AnywhereThe workers can gain access to files, applications, and tools from anywhere with any device.Example: A sales team on the road updates leads directly in Salesforce, ensuring no information is lost.Tip: To have secure remote working, businesses are advised to establish secure access measures such as multi-factor authentication.2. Cost SavingsNo more heavy investment in servers or IT hardware. Cloud operates on a pay-as-you-go model.Example: A startup has used AWS to run its e-commerce site and only pays for the bandwidth as usage peaks during periods of high sales.3. Collaboration Made EasySeveral groups can work on the same document or project simultaneously.Example: Google Workspace or Slack is used by marketing teams to plan and roll out campaigns at faster rates.4. ScalabilityBusinesses can also scale up and scale down on demand within seconds.Example: An online clothing store increases server capacity during festive sales and scales down afterward.5. Security and BackupCloud providers also have advanced security features, including the encryption of data, automatic backup, and recovery.Example: Hospital stores sensitive patient information on Microsoft Azure, which offers backup services on a daily basis.How Cloud Infrastructure Services Drive ScalabilityScaling a business is managing growth, i.e., an increased number of customers, employees, data, etc., and maintaining operational efficiency. This is where cloud infrastructure services play a crucial role.Elastic Scaling: Scale-up computing capacity on demand (e.g., during holiday traffic).Global Reach: Instantly deploy sites and services in various countries through cloud data centers.AI & Automation: AI is integrated with clouds to give insights into the customers, automation, and faster decision-making. Businesses adopting AI are seeing a massive shift in efficiency, with many already leveraging AI-powered solutions that, when combined with cloud infrastructure, unlock faster growth and smarter decision-making.Data-Driven Growth: Predictive analytics has the ability to enable businesses to make demand predictions and modify strategies in real-time based on cloud computing.Tip: It is recommended that companies begin using small (such as cloud storage) and then adopt more sophisticated (such as AI-enabled analytics) cloud functionality as they grow.Just as businesses are leveraging the best AI-powered solutions to streamline operations, adopting cloud solutions for businesses unlocks new levels of productivity and scalabilityTypes of Cloud Solutions and Who Benefits MostYes, the type of cloud you choose matters. Different businesses need different models:1. Public Cloud (AWS, Google Cloud, Microsoft Azure)Ideal for startups and SMEs.Cost-effective, scalable, no heavy infrastructure required.2. Private CloudMost appropriate in banks, health organizations, and government agencies.Offers maximum security and control.3. Hybrid Cloud (Mix of public + private)Suitable for medium to large businesses.Trades off cost-efficiency and security.4. Multi-Cloud (Using multiple providers like AWS + Azure, + Google Cloud)Great for enterprises with complex needs.Less dependency on one vendor and enhanced resiliency.Cloud Trends Businesses Should Watch1. AI + Cloud IntegrationThe increasing number of enterprises is deploying cloud environments with artificial intelligence to automate their business processes, support their customers, and analyze the data.2. Serverless ComputingThe cost and speed of apps can be developed without the worry of server management, which enables developers to develop apps at a lower cost and faster pace.3. Edge ComputingInformation is handled more locally (where it is produced, such as IoT devices), which enhances speed and gives lower latency.4. Sustainability in CloudCompanies are seeking eco-friendly cloud providers that utilize renewable energy.Challenges in Adopting a Multi-Cloud StrategyUsing multiple cloud providers (like AWS, Azure, and Google Cloud together) gives businesses flexibility, but it also creates new challenges:1. Complex ManagementEvery cloud vendor possesses different tools, dashboards, and settings. It can be hard to control them all simultaneously and requires professional IT departments.Example: Your data might be on AWS, while your app runs on Azure. Keeping both in sync takes extra effort.2. Data Security & ComplianceDifferent vendors do not have similar security and compliance policies. There is a need to ensure that every provider matches the same standards, or there is a risk of data leakage or even lawsuits.Example: A healthcare firm on multi-cloud has to make sure that not only one of the providers is HIPAA compliant.3. Cost Tracking & OptimizationAll the providers have their own billing system, which means that it becomes a mess to trace costs across different clouds. Businesses can end up spending a lot without appropriate surveillance.Example: One department may be on Google Cloud and another on AWS, and without much care, the overall cost may be hard to calculate.Businesses adopting a multi-cloud strategy often face challenges around cost optimization, security, and interoperability. Following the right best practices for multi-cloud adoption can help overcome these challenges while maximizing efficiency.Tip: Track the performance, security, and cost of all providers in a single place with the centralized cloud management tools (e.g., CloudHealth or Spot.io).In short, multi-cloud can be effective; however, when handled by the unskilled, without proper security checks and cost-saving systems, it may become more of a liability than an asset.Final ThoughtsCloud solutions aren’t just a trend—they’re the backbone of modern business growth. From enabling remote work and saving costs to boosting collaboration and security, the benefits are undeniable.Whether you’re a startup exploring the public cloud for scalability or a large enterprise adopting a multi-cloud strategy, cloud technology opens doors to efficiency and expansion.At RC Tech Solution, an experienced IT solutions company in India, we specialize in helping businesses unlock the full potential of cloud solutions and business automation services in India.Ready to grow smarter, faster, and more securely? Partner with us today and transform your business with the cloud.